Ordinals
beta
Sat 1691787196880771
decimal
513429.946880771
degree
0°93429′1365″946880771‴
percentile
80.56129517817799%
name
bwdtmekdvlm
cycle
0
epoch
2
period
254
block
513429
offset
946880771
timestamp
2018-03-14 02:04:51 UTC
rarity
common
prev
next